What are the advantages of a 48V Solar System?

Maximum Energy Efficiency: The standout advantage of 48V systems is their superior energy efficiency. The high voltage significantly reduces current draw, which minimizes energy losses across the system’s components. This makes 48V ideal for substantial solar installations like those used in commercial properties or extensive residential compounds.
